Discover the inner workings of VPN architecture. Learn about VPN clients, servers, encryption protocols, tunneling, and how these components work together to protect your data and privacy online.
Imagine you’re about to embark on a digital adventure. To ensure your journey is safe, you install a special tool on your device called a VPN client. This software is your gateway to a secure connection.
Your VPN client reaches out to a distant, fortified server known as the VPN server. This server is like a guard tower, ready to handle incoming connections and ensure safe passage for your data.
To protect your journey, the VPN uses encryption protocols like OpenVPN or L2TP/IPsec. These protocols create a secure tunnel through which your data will travel, ensuring no one can spy on your route.
As you prepare to send your data, the VPN client encapsulates it using tunneling protocols. This process wraps your data in protective layers, much like packing valuable items in a secure box for transport.
Before your data can enter the secure tunnel, the VPN requires you to authenticate your identity. This might involve entering a password, using a digital certificate, or even providing a second factor of authentication, ensuring only trusted travelers can use the tunnel.
Once authenticated, the VPN server assigns you a new IP address, like a digital disguise. This makes it appear as if you’re accessing the internet from a different location, adding another layer of anonymity.
Your data, now encrypted and encapsulated, travels through the secure tunnel. This VPN tunnel shields your information from prying eyes as it moves across the internet.
At the other end of the tunnel, the VPN gateway stands guard. It routes your encrypted data packets from the VPN server to their final destination on the public internet.
As your data moves through the VPN server, Network Address Translation (NAT) comes into play. NAT translates your private IP address into the public IP address of the VPN server, ensuring seamless communication with the internet.
Upon reaching the VPN server, your data is decrypted and stripped of its protective layers. The VPN server then sends this plain data onward to its intended destination, like a secure courier delivering a valuable package.
Both on your device and at the VPN server, firewalls act as vigilant guardians. They monitor incoming and outgoing traffic, blocking any unauthorized access attempts to keep your connection secure.
The VPN relies on Public Key Infrastructure (PKI) for encryption and authentication. This system uses pairs of keys—public and private—to verify that data is exchanged securely between you and the VPN server.
Transport Layer Security (TLS) adds an additional layer of encryption for data in transit. It’s like an extra lock on the secure tunnel, ensuring your information remains protected from start to finish.
The VPN uses routing tables to determine the most efficient path for your data packets, ensuring they reach their destination quickly and securely.
To prevent anyone from tracking your internet activity, the VPN often uses private DNS servers to resolve domain names. This ensures that your browsing remains confidential.
Throughout this entire process, the VPN server may log connection details to maintain and secure the network. Privacy-focused VPNs, however, minimize logging to protect your anonymity and data.